September 25, 2017 – Toyin Aimakhu Divorce Delayed As Ex-Husband Adeniyi Johnson Refuses To Sign Divorce Forms, Court Papers

Nollywood actress Toyin Aimakhu is still legally married to her estranged husband Niyi Johnson two years after their marriage packed up on ground of infidelity.

According to insider, the Nollywood actor is still refusing to sign their divorce documents even after Toyin’s lawyer had called him to put ink to paper in order to finalise the divorce.
